A Changing of the Guard: Mike Hepner Succeeding Tracy Wyckoff as Police Chief

Tracy Wyckoff, left, has been Bingen-White Salmon police chief since August 2012. He is retiring at the end of October. Mayor David Poucher has appointed Bingen-White Salmon Police Sgt. Mike Hepner, right, to be Wyckoff's successor, starting Nov.1 (submitted photo)

A change is coming to the Bingen-White Salmon Police Department. Effective Oct. 31, 2017, at 11:59 p.m., Police Chief Tracy Wyckoff will be retired and the baton will be passed on to life time White Salmon resident Sergeant Mike Hepner.

Chief Wyckoff has been in law enforcement for a total of 38 years, the majority of which he served in Skamania County. But for the last five years he has been leading, and to a certain extent rebuilding, the Bingen-White Salmon Police Department.
